img2pdf - Losslessly convert raster images to PDF. The file size will not unnecessarily increase. It can for example be used to create a PDF document from a number of scans that are only available in JPEG format. Existing solutions would either re-encode the input JPEG files (leading to quality loss) or store them in the zip/flate format which results into the PDF becoming unnecessarily large in terms of its file size: https://github.com/myollie/img2pdf
